/**
* A Section component with property "expanded".
* <p>
* Similar to the swt Section component.
* <p>
* The component consists of a button (line) and a body. The button is transparented out on the bottom when the section
* is expanded.
*/
public class JSection extends JPanel {
private static final long serialVersionUID = 1L;
private static final int VERTICAL_GAP = 2;
private final JButton m_button;
private final JPanel m_head;
private final JPanel m_body;
private boolean m_expandable = true;
private boolean m_expanded = true;
public JSection(Component comp) {
setOpaque(false);
m_button = createButton();
m_button.setIcon(new ExpandedIcon(m_button.getForeground()));
m_button.setRolloverIcon(new ExpandedIcon(m_button.getForeground()));
m_button.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
setExpanded(!isExpanded());
}
});
//
m_head = new JPanelEx(new HeadLayout());
m_head.setOpaque(false);
m_head.add(m_button);
//
m_body = new JPanelEx(new SingleLayout());
m_body.setOpaque(false);
m_body.add(comp);
//
setLayout(new SectionLayout());
add(m_head);
add(m_body);
}
protected JButton createButton() {
JButton button = new SectionButton();
button.setVerticalAlignment(SwingConstants.TOP);
button.setHorizontalAlignment(SwingConstants.LEADING);
button.setFocusPainted(false);
return button;
}
public JComponent getContentPane() {
return m_body;
}
public String getText() {
return m_button.getText();
}
public void setText(String s) {
m_button.setText(s);
}
public boolean isExpandable() {
return m_expandable;
}
public void setExpandable(boolean expandable) {
if (m_expandable != expandable) {
m_expandable = expandable;
m_button.setIcon(m_expandable ? new ExpandedIcon(m_button.getForeground()) : null);
m_button.setRolloverIcon(m_expandable ? new ExpandedIcon(m_button.getForeground()) : null);
firePropertyChange("expandable", !m_expandable, m_expandable);
repaint();
}
}
public boolean isExpanded() {
return m_expanded;
}
public void setExpanded(boolean expanded) {
if (expanded != m_expanded) {
m_expanded = expanded;
m_body.setVisible(m_expanded);
firePropertyChange("expanded", !m_expanded, m_expanded);
m_head.revalidate();
repaint();
}
}
private class SectionButton extends JButtonEx {
private static final long serialVersionUID = 1L;
@Override
protected void paintComponent(Graphics g) {
if (isExpanded()) {
int w = getWidth();
int h = getHeight();
int expandedExcessHeight = getInsets().bottom;
Rectangle oldClip = g.getClipBounds();
Rectangle narrowedClip = oldClip.intersection(new Rectangle(0, 0, w, h - expandedExcessHeight));
g.setClip(narrowedClip);
super.paintComponent(g);
g.setClip(oldClip);
Graphics2D g2d = (Graphics2D) g;
//If expanded, cut off the second bottom part. Layout added an extra bottom part to cut off.
// find bg color
Component tmp = getParent();
while (tmp != null && !tmp.isOpaque()) {
tmp = tmp.getParent();
}
int backgroundRGB = (tmp != null ? tmp.getBackground() : Color.white).getRGB() & 0xffffff;
// clear area
for (int y = 0; y <= expandedExcessHeight; y++) {
int f = Math.min(0xff, 0x100 * y / expandedExcessHeight);
g2d.setColor(new Color((0x01000000 * f) | backgroundRGB, true));
g2d.drawLine(0, h - expandedExcessHeight - expandedExcessHeight + y, w, h - expandedExcessHeight - expandedExcessHeight + y);
}
g2d.setColor(new Color(0xff000000 | backgroundRGB, true));
g2d.fillRect(0, h - expandedExcessHeight, w, expandedExcessHeight);
//narrow clip again
g.setClip(narrowedClip);
}
else {
super.paintComponent(g);
}
}
}
